Safe Dosage of Slimming Tea Per Day

When you delve into the world of slimming teas, it’s essential to familiarize yourself with the various ingredients that make up these beverages. Slimming teas often contain a blend of herbs, spices, and other natural components that are believed to aid in weight loss. Common ingredients include green tea, which is rich in antioxidants and has been shown to boost metabolism, and oolong tea, known for its fat-burning properties.

Additionally, many slimming teas incorporate ingredients like ginger, which can help with digestion, and dandelion root, which is thought to act as a natural diuretic. Understanding these ingredients is crucial because they can have different effects on your body. For instance, while green tea may enhance fat oxidation, other components like senna leaf can promote bowel movements.

This means that not all slimming teas are created equal; their effectiveness and safety can vary significantly based on their specific formulations. By knowing what’s in your tea, you can make more informed choices about which products align with your health goals.

Recommended Dosage for Different Types of Slimming Tea

When it comes to slimming tea, the recommended dosage can vary widely depending on the type of tea you choose. For instance, if you opt for a green tea-based slimming tea, the general recommendation is to consume 2 to 3 cups per day. This amount allows you to benefit from its metabolism-boosting properties without overwhelming your system.

On the other hand, herbal blends may have different guidelines; some may suggest only one cup a day due to their potent ingredients. It’s important to pay attention to the specific instructions provided by the manufacturer. Each brand may have its own recommended dosage based on the concentration of active ingredients in their product.

Following these guidelines not only maximizes the potential benefits but also minimizes the risk of adverse effects. Therefore, before you start brewing that cup of slimming tea, take a moment to read the label and understand how much is considered safe and effective for your chosen blend.

Potential Side Effects of Exceeding the Recommended Dosage

While slimming teas can offer various health benefits, exceeding the recommended dosage can lead to unwanted side effects. For example, consuming too much green tea can result in symptoms such as insomnia, headaches, or even digestive issues due to its caffeine content. Similarly, herbal ingredients like senna can cause cramping or diarrhea if taken in excess.

It’s crucial to recognize that just because a product is natural doesn’t mean it’s free from potential side effects. Moreover, some individuals may experience allergic reactions or sensitivities to certain ingredients found in slimming teas. This underscores the importance of adhering to the recommended dosage.

By doing so, you not only protect your health but also ensure that you’re using these products effectively. If you notice any adverse reactions after consuming slimming tea, it’s wise to reassess your intake and consult with a healthcare professional if necessary.

Potential Risks of Overconsumption and Tips for Avoiding Them

Overconsumption of slimming tea poses several risks that can impact your health negatively. As previously mentioned, excessive intake can lead to side effects such as digestive issues or increased heart rate due to high caffeine levels in certain teas. Additionally, some herbal ingredients may cause dehydration or electrolyte imbalances if consumed in large quantities over time.

To avoid these risks, it’s essential to establish a routine that includes moderation and mindfulness regarding your consumption habits. Set specific times during the day when you’ll enjoy your slimming tea rather than drinking it sporadically throughout the day. This approach not only helps regulate your intake but also allows you to savor each cup mindfully.

Furthermore, consider alternating between different types of teas or incorporating herbal infusions without weight-loss claims into your routine for variety and balance.

Understanding the Difference Between Short-Term and Long-Term Use of Slimming Tea

Understanding the difference between short-term and long-term use of slimming tea is vital for anyone looking to incorporate these beverages into their lifestyle effectively. Short-term use often focuses on quick results—perhaps as part of a detox regimen or before an event—whereas long-term use typically involves integrating slimming tea into a broader healthy lifestyle approach. While short-term use may yield rapid results due to its diuretic properties or appetite suppression effects, it’s essential to recognize that these results may not be sustainable without accompanying lifestyle changes such as improved diet and exercise habits.

Long-term use should be approached with caution; some ingredients may lead to dependency or diminished effectiveness over time if consumed continuously without breaks. Therefore, it’s wise to periodically reassess your use of slimming tea and consider cycling through different products or taking breaks altogether.
